The architecture of OpenCode's persistence and workspace management layers is centered around the relationship between projects, sessions, and sandboxes. Here is a breakdown of the core concepts and data structures.

Architecture

Persistence layer, session hierarchies, and workspace management logic


Understand projects

Projects are identified by the root commit hash of a git repository.
This allows the system to track a project even if the directory is renamed or moved.

The persistence layer stores project metadata in a dedicated table.
This includes the primary worktree path and a list of active sandboxes.

const ProjectTable = sqliteTable("project", {
  id: text().primaryKey(),
  worktree: text().notNull(),
  sandboxes: text({ mode: "json" }).notNull()
})

Organize sessions

Sessions represent individual conversation threads tied to a specific project.
They are organized in a hierarchy using parent identifiers to support forks and subtasks.

Data grows linearly as messages and parts are added to a session.
The schema separates messages from their constituent parts for granular tracking.


Manage workspaces

A workspace consists of a common worktree and one or more sandboxes.
The worktree is the shared git directory, while sandboxes are specific checkouts.

Instances provide the runtime context for a given working directory.
They resolve the relationship between the current path, the project, and the sandbox.


Capture checkpoints

Checkpointing is handled through a revert mechanism stored on the session.
It captures message identifiers and snapshots to allow rolling back state.

const SessionTable = sqliteTable("session", {
  id: text().primaryKey(),
  revert: text({ mode: "json" }).$type<{ 
    messageID: string
    snapshot?: string 
  }>()
})

Summary fields track file changes and diffs across the session history.
This provides the agent with a compressed view of the current work state.


Partition knowledge

Knowledge is sectioned into hierarchies based on the active agent and session depth.
Primary agents use the full session history as their request context.

Subagents operate in isolated contexts with restricted permissions and specialized instructions.
This prevents context pollution while allowing deep exploration of specific tasks.
